| Features:
| • | Liftmaster replacement Gear and Sprocket assembly Compatible with ALL fail safe units | | • | Covers Liftmaster, Chamberlain, Sears Crafstman, Master Mechanic and Wayne Dalton from 1984 - 2000 | | • | and Wayne Dalton from 1984 - 2000 | | • | Includes metal sprocket assembly, plastic worm wheel and Lubriplate grease | | • | Original manufacturer replacement part |

I'm a girl June 24, 2008 Christina French (San Antonio, TX USA) And I had this installed in about 2 hours, plus time for tweaking. I agree you could get the less expensive set and assemble the shaft pieces yourself. The instructions were simple. I didn't have to label anything, just unscrew, unplug the electrical, desemble, change out the parts, re-install and plug it back in. The tweaking was the worst part. I recommend leaving the cover of the main unit off until you get it to operate right. (just remember to unplug it before you work on it again)
